Laparoscopic versus traditional peritoneal dialysis catheter insertion: a meta analysis
Qing Qiao1, Leting Zhou1, Kun Hu1
1a Department of Nephrology , Soochow University , Suzhou , Jiangsu , China.
Laparoscopic surgery for peritoneal dialysis catheters reduces migration and improves survival compared to traditional methods, despite a small increase in bleeding risk. This analysis highlights its benefits for long-term catheter function.
Area of Science:
- Nephrology
- Minimally Invasive Surgery
- Medical Devices
Background:
- Peritoneal dialysis (PD) is a vital treatment for end-stage renal disease.
- Catheter-related complications can significantly impact PD efficacy and patient outcomes.
- Surgical techniques for PD catheter insertion aim to optimize placement and longevity.
Purpose of the Study:
- To compare catheter-related complications and survival rates between laparoscopic and traditional surgical approaches for PD catheter insertion.
- To evaluate the efficacy of minimally invasive techniques in PD catheter placement.
Main Methods:
- A meta-analysis was conducted, incorporating five randomized controlled trials and 11 cohort studies.
- Statistical analysis focused on key outcomes including catheter migration, survival rates, and various complications.
- Study quality was assessed, with migration analysis ranked A-level and others B or C.
Main Results:
- Laparoscopic insertion significantly reduced catheter migration (OR 0.17) and improved both 1-year (OR 3.05) and 2-year (OR 2.07) catheter survival rates.
- A slight increase in bleeding risk was observed with laparoscopic surgery (OR 2.13).
- No significant differences were found in other catheter-related complications between the two methods.
Conclusions:
- Laparoscopic surgery demonstrates superiority over traditional methods in minimizing catheter migration and enhancing peritoneal dialysis catheter survival.
- The findings support the adoption of laparoscopic techniques for improved PD catheter outcomes, acknowledging a minor increase in bleeding risk.
